**Action Item: Load-test the Lumenstore checkout flow before each plugin release.** During the Q3 incident, the Brightcart checkout degraded under concurrent coupon-validation calls originating from third-party plugins. Going forward, plugin authors must run the shared load-test suite against a staging tenant and attach results to their submission. Target thresholds: 500 concurrent sessions, p95 under 900 ms. The suite, environment setup steps, and pass/fail criteria are documented on our internal load-testing page, linked below.

dashboard of bagep-taguf = https://vault.nelvrodata.internal/ticket

## Tuning: Vendored Fonts in Quillpack

Quillpack vendors third-party fonts at build time. Plugin authors: do not fetch fonts at runtime; declare them in your manifest and let the vendoring step subset and cache them. Subsetting is aggressive by default — glyph ranges outside your declared locales are stripped. Oversized font payloads fail the build rather than bloating the bundle. If your plugin ships display faces, raise the size ceiling explicitly and justify it in the manifest comment. Defaults are below.

limits module of yahag-kahip:
QUOTAS = {
    "quenion": 636,
    "ralys": 899,
    "istael": 695,
    "eliion": 652,
    "pelius": 657,
    "zormir": 103,
    "keleth": 279,
}

Heads up: if the Lintrock baseline file in the Quarrow repo drifts from main, CI fails with a "stale baseline" error even when the code is fine. Quick fix is to regenerate the baseline on a clean checkout and re-push. If a customer build is blocked, confirm the failing run matches the token below before escalating.

build token for yadug-yagag: htk21_c863c33eb8b82c0c9c152